Nestled near Bassenthwaite in Cumbria, Garries Cottage is a pleasant 17th-century retreat that accommodates up to four guests. Set against the picturesque backdrop of the Skiddaw range, this cottage is ideally located near the Solway Coast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ty, making it a perfect getaway for nature enthusiasts. Visitors can enjoy the tranquility of the area, with a local pub nearby and the stunning coastline just a short distance away, creating an inviting atmosphere for relaxation and exploration.
The ground floor of Garries Cottage features an open-plan lounge, diner, and kitchen, characterized by its beamed ceilings and a cozy Lakeland stone fireplace, complete with a coal fire and an electric fire for added warmth. The kitchen area is equipped with modern amenities including an electric cooker, microwave, and fridge, all while offering views of the rear garden, which attracts a variety of wildlife, including red squirrels and woodpeckers. This inviting space is perfect for unwinding after a day of outdoor activities.
On the first floor, the cottage offers two comfortable bedrooms: one with a double bed and the other with twin beds, both adorned with exposed oak beams and traditional pine furniture, enhancing the cottage’s rustic charm. The bathroom is equipped with a bath, an electric shower, and essential facilities. Guests will find all electric utilities, bed linen, and towels included in their stay, along with an initial supply of coal for the fire. A cot is available for families traveling with infants, and free wireless internet adds a modern touch to this historical property.
Surrounded by 10 acres of gardens and meadows, Garries Cottage provides ample opportunities for outdoor activities, including various walking trails that range from gentle woodland strolls to more challenging hikes up Skiddaw. The cottage's elevated position offers breathtaking views of Bassenthwaite Lake and the surrounding fells, as well as stunning sunsets. Despite its secluded location, the cottage is conveniently close to the bustling towns of Keswick and Cockermouth, allowing guests to enjoy both the serenity of the countryside and the amenities of nearby urban areas.
